Job description

Mercor is seeking a Bilingual Spanish STEM Expert who is native to the United States (Spanish-speaking), Spain, Chile, or Mexico , with experience in biology / physics / chemistry theory and problem-solving, to develop and refine high-quality reasoning questions that evaluate AI models.

Your expertise in biology / physics / chemistry will ensure the scientific accuracy, rigor, and instructional quality of these assessment items. You will create and evaluate Spanish / English prompts and responses, ensuring scientific precision while maintaining clear, natural Spanish phrasing consistent with academic conventions in the United States (Spanish-speaking), Spain, Chile, or Mexico, and alignment with English where needed. * * * ## Job Details ### Design and Optimize STEM-Based Prompts (Bilingual) Create detailed prompts in Spanish and / or English with multiple constraints and scientifically accurate instructions. ### Define and Document Evaluation Standards Establish high-level expectations for correct responses in STEM contexts, and develop comprehensive rubrics that account for scientific rigor and—when written in Spanish—linguistic clarity, regionally appropriate terminology (United States \[Spanish-speaking\], Spain, Chile, or Mexico usage), and academic tone. ### Conduct Model Testing and Grading (Bilingual) Run prompts through AI models and assess preliminary outputs against expectations for scientific accuracy, reasoning quality, and clarity. Compare Spanish and English responses where needed. ### Support Benchmarking and Quality Assurance Collaborate in QA review processes to ensure prompt tasks and rubrics meet scientific standards. Maintain consistency and reliability across Spanish-language benchmarks prior to integration into official evaluation sets. * * * ## Minimum Qualifications - Native-level fluency in Spanish (written), specifically native to the United States (Spanish-speaking), Spain, Chile, or Mexico - Strong reading and writing proficiency in English - BS or BA in Biology / Physics / Chemistry - Familiarity with undergraduate-level biology / physics / chemistry topics - Strong writing and critical thinking skills - Ability to work independently and meet deadlines * * * ## Preferred Qualifications - 2+ years of experience in teaching, research, or an applied STEM discipline field - Experience working with Spanish-language STEM curricula or academic standards in the United States, Spain, Chile, or Mexico * * * ## Application & Onboarding Process - Complete a short AI-led interview (approximately 15 minutes) - If approved, complete a paid assessment focused on writing and rubric creation - Then, if selected, you will be invited to work on the project. * * * ## More Details About This Role - Expected commitment : Minimum 20 hours per week - Expected duration : Approximately 3–6 months - Work environment : Structured project setting with clear goals and tools
